Transaction 3cb75cc616dd7677a0c44b9110c71bb9c4d2698567990025609e52f41b17169a

1 Input
2 Outputs
  • 3cb75cc616dd7677a0c44b9110c71bb9c4d2698567990025609e52f41b17169a:0
  • value  150506
    address  3EgrnCuphW386W3NrfE79Hdgm2ajggqqUT
  • 3cb75cc616dd7677a0c44b9110c71bb9c4d2698567990025609e52f41b17169a:1
  • value  32269848
    address  39Qz7xEa9YXeg3431MLn2ZLHxWg2RNCqZ6